Navigating Fire Damage Insurance Claims: A Step-by-Step Guide

Suffering a blaze can be traumatic, leaving you with both emotional and financial hardship. Fortunately, insurance protection are designed to help mitigate these losses. However, navigating the claims process can be difficult, especially during a fragile time. This comprehensive guide provides a step-by-step strategy to help you effectively navigate your fire damage insurance claims.

  • Contact Your Insurance Company Promptly: It is crucial to document the incident to your insurance company as soon as feasible. Provide them with detailed information about the fire.
  • Capture the Damage: Before commencing any cleanup, carefully document the damage with photos and a written description.
  • Protect Your Property: Take steps to prevent further damage to your property, such as boarding up broken windows and disposing of any hazardous materials.
  • Collaborate Your Insurance Adjuster: The adjuster will assess the damage and calculate the cost of repairs. Be forthright and provide them with all necessary information.
  • Review Your Policy: Carefully review your insurance policy to determine your coverage limits, deductibles, and any exclusions.

Keep Detailed Records: It is essential to preserve detailed records of all interactions with your insurance company, including emails, repair estimates, and receipts. Seek Legal Assistance If Needed: If you are facing any difficulties or conflicts with your insurance company, consider consulting legal assistance from an attorney experienced in insurance claims.

Understanding Your Fire Insurance Claim

When a house fire strikes your home, it's crucial to know what steps to take to ensure your claim process runs smoothly. Secondly, contact your insurance company as soon as possible to report the damage. Be prepared to share detailed information about the incident, including the date, time, and cause of the fire. Your insurer will likely appoint an adjuster to assess the damage and determine the amount of coverage you're entitled to.

It's essential to record all the damages thoroughly. Take pictures of the affected areas, make a list of damaged or destroyed items, and keep receipts for any expenditures incurred as a result of the fire. Assist your adjuster throughout the claims process and answer their questions honestly and thoroughly.

Be patient, as the claims process can take time. Your insurance company will evaluate your claim and issue a settlement offer based on your policy coverage and the assessed damage. If you're not satisfied with the initial offer, don't hesitate to discuss.
